/*
* This is a generic syscon driver, whose purpose is to provide access to
* various unrelated bits packed in a single register space. It is usually used
* as a fallback to more specific driver, but works well enough for simple
* access.
*/

/*
* Create and initialize syscon object, but do not register it.
*/
struct syscon *
syscon_create(device_t pdev, syscon_class_t syscon_class)
{
struct syscon *syscon;
/* Create object and initialize it. */
syscon = malloc(sizeof(struct syscon), M_SYSCON,
M_WAITOK | M_ZERO);
kobj_init((kobj_t)syscon, (kobj_class_t)syscon_class);
/* Allocate softc if required. */
if (syscon_class->size > 0)
syscon->softc = malloc(syscon_class->size, M_SYSCON,
M_WAITOK | M_ZERO);
/* Rest of init. */
syscon->pdev = pdev;
return (syscon);
}
/* Register syscon object. */
struct syscon *
syscon_register(struct syscon *syscon)
{
int rv;
#ifdef FDT
if (syscon->ofw_node <= 0)
syscon->ofw_node = ofw_bus_get_node(syscon->pdev);
if (syscon->ofw_node <= 0)
return (NULL);
#endif
rv = SYSCON_INIT(syscon);
if (rv != 0) {
printf("SYSCON_INIT failed: %d\n", rv);
return (NULL);
}
#ifdef FDT
OF_device_register_xref(OF_xref_from_node(syscon->ofw_node),
syscon->pdev);
#endif
SYSCON_TOPO_XLOCK();
TAILQ_INSERT_TAIL(&syscon_list, syscon, syscon_link);
SYSCON_TOPO_UNLOCK();
return (syscon);
}
int
syscon_unregister(struct syscon *syscon)
{
SYSCON_TOPO_XLOCK();
TAILQ_REMOVE(&syscon_list, syscon, syscon_link);
SYSCON_TOPO_UNLOCK();
#ifdef FDT
OF_device_register_xref(OF_xref_from_node(syscon->ofw_node), NULL);
#endif
return (SYSCON_UNINIT(syscon));
}
/**
* Provider methods
*/
#ifdef FDT
static struct syscon *
syscon_find_by_ofw_node(phandle_t node)
{
struct syscon *entry;
SYSCON_TOPO_ASSERT();
TAILQ_FOREACH(entry, &syscon_list, syscon_link) {
if (entry->ofw_node == node)
return (entry);
}
return (NULL);
}
struct syscon *
syscon_create_ofw_node(device_t pdev, syscon_class_t syscon_class,
phandle_t node)
{
struct syscon *syscon;
syscon = syscon_create(pdev, syscon_class);
if (syscon == NULL)
return (NULL);
syscon->ofw_node = node;
if (syscon_register(syscon) == NULL)
return (NULL);
return (syscon);
}
phandle_t
syscon_get_ofw_node(struct syscon *syscon)
{
return (syscon->ofw_node);
}
int
syscon_get_by_ofw_property(device_t cdev, phandle_t cnode, char *name,
struct syscon **syscon)
{
pcell_t *cells;
int ncells;
if (cnode <= 0)
cnode = ofw_bus_get_node(cdev);
if (cnode <= 0) {
device_printf(cdev,
"%s called on not ofw based device\n", __func__);
return (ENXIO);
}
ncells = OF_getencprop_alloc_multi(cnode, name, sizeof(pcell_t),
(void **)&cells);
if (ncells < 1)
return (ENOENT);
/* Translate to syscon node. */
SYSCON_TOPO_SLOCK();
*syscon = syscon_find_by_ofw_node(OF_node_from_xref(cells[0]));
if (*syscon == NULL) {
SYSCON_TOPO_UNLOCK();
device_printf(cdev, "Failed to find syscon node\n");
OF_prop_free(cells);
return (ENODEV);
}
SYSCON_TOPO_UNLOCK();
OF_prop_free(cells);
return (0);
}
#endif
